Abstract

The invention discloses a cross-operator virtual number communication method and business platform equipment for operators and relates to the field of mobile communication. According to the method, when a user obtaining a virtual number from an operator where the user does not belong serves as the calling party, the user establishes communication with an business platform of the operator providing the virtual number and sends the virtual number and a called number to the business platform of the operator to instruct the business platform of the operator to establish communication between the calling party and the called party; the business platform of the operator communicates with the calling party in the mode of number conversion and callback, communicates with the called party according to the called number, provides the virtual number of the calling party for the called party, combines the two paths of communication, and then establishes communication between the calling party and the called party. As a result, even if the operator where the user belongs does not provide virtual number service, the true number of the user can still be protected against disclosure in the communication process of the calling party.

Background technology
Under a lot of application scenarioss, user utilizes virtual-number to answer the call or receives short message, thus the demand of avoiding own true number to reveal.Such as, user at online booking vehicle, make a reservation on the net, do shopping etc. on e-commerce website.
Suppose that the I of operator provides virtual-number service; and the II of operator does not provide virtual-number service; user A belongs to the I of operator; use true number a; user B belongs to the II of operator, uses true number b, and user A does not reveal for the true number a that protects oneself; a virtual-number a ' who binds with true number a of virtual-number service request that can provide by the I of operator, user A distinguishes as follows as caller or called operation flow:
In the time that user A is caller calling party B, can pass through the true number b of virtual-number a ' calling party B, the number of the user A that the terminal of user B shows is virtual-number a ', but not true number a.
When user A does when called, user B can directly dial by true number b the virtual-number a ' of user A, and the I of operator can find this virtual-number a ' by business platform and have mapping relations with true number a, therefore by this call proceeding to true number a.
Can be found out by above-mentioned business procedure; although the true number a of user A can be protected; but because user B belongs to the II of operator that virtual-number service is not provided, therefore user B can only call out by true number b, that is to say that the true number b of user B is not protected.
How user for ownership under the operator that virtual-number service is not provided, avoid these users' true number not reveal in communication process, becomes problem demanding prompt solution.

Enumerate some application examples below, the user who virtual-number application process involved in the present invention is described and applies for virtual-number is as caller or as called and processes other telex networks.
Fig. 1 is the schematic flow sheet of the present patent application virtual-number.As shown in Figure 1, user A (first user) belongs to the I of operator, and user B (the second user) belongs to the II of operator, and the II of operator provides virtual-number service, and the I of operator does not provide virtual-number service.The process of applying for virtual-number can comprise the following steps:
Step S101, user A sends the request of application virtual-number to the business platform of the II of operator, comprise the true number of user A in the request of this application virtual-number.
In one embodiment, user A can install virtual-number client, utilizes the business platform of virtual-number client and the II of operator to obtain alternately virtual-number, that is, and and by the communication mode application virtual-number of client-server.
Step S102, the business platform of the II of operator is that user A distributes virtual-number, and sets up the mapping relations between true number and this virtual-number of user A.
In one embodiment, virtual-number distribution function can be independent from business platform, for example distribute virtual-number by MBOSS (management and business operation support system), receiving after the request of application virtual-number, business platform and MBOSS are alternately for user A distributes virtual-number.Reciprocal process is for example: business platform distributes virtual-number to MBOSS request, and the virtual-number of distribution is sent to business platform by MBOSS.
Step S103, this virtual-number is sent to user A by the business platform of the II of operator, so that user A utilizes this virtual-number and other telex networks.
Above-described embodiment; the I of operator that user A belongs to does not provide virtual-number service; user A can be to the II of the operator application virtual-number that virtual-number service is provided; mapping relations between true number and the virtual-number of the business platform recording user A of the II of operator; follow-up; user A can utilize its virtual-number by business platform and other telex networks of the II of operator, and the true number of user A still can be protected and not reveal.
User A (first user) can communicate by letter with the user B (the second user) that belongs to the II of operator by virtual-number.The communication process that user A is caller or called and user B is referring to Fig. 2 and embodiment illustrated in fig. 3.
Fig. 2 is the schematic flow sheet that the present patent application is communicated by letter with other user B as caller to the user A of virtual-number.In the present embodiment, user A applies for virtual-number from the II of operator, and the process that user A communicates by letter with user B as caller can comprise the following steps:
Step S201, user A sends the request of calling party B to the business platform of the II of operator, comprise the virtual-number of user A and the number of user B in this call request.
Wherein, the number of user B can be the true number of user B, can be also the virtual-number of user B.If the virtual-number of user B illustrates that user B has also opened virtual-number service function, the business platform of the II of operator is preserved the mapping relations between true number and its virtual-number of user B equally.
In one embodiment, the request that user A sends calling party B to the business platform of the II of operator can adopt the communication mode of client-server to realize,, user A sets up and the communicating by letter of the business platform of the II of operator by its virtual-number client, call request is sent to the business platform of the II of operator.Wherein, the virtual-number client of user A can be passed through Internet protocol (Internet Protocol, IP) network and sets up and the communicating by letter of the business platform of the II of operator.
Step S202, the business platform of the II of operator is converted to true number according to the mapping relations between the true number of user A and virtual-number by the virtual-number of user A, and according to the true number callback of user A user A, set up the call between business platform and the user A of the II of operator.
Step S203, the business platform of the II of operator is according to the number call user B of user B, and offers user B using the virtual-number of user A as calling number, sets up the call between business platform and the user B of the II of operator.
If what user A called out is the true number of user B, the business platform of the II of operator can be directly according to the true number call user B of user B.
If what user A called out is the virtual-number of user B, the business platform of the II of operator can be converted to true number by the virtual-number of user B according to the mapping relations between the true number of user B and virtual-number, and then according to the true number call user B of user B.
Step S204, the business platform of the II of operator by the call between itself and user A with and and user B between call merge.After merging, the call signaling of call, still via business platform control, is called out Media Stream and can, without business platform, be connected by carrier network.
Above-described embodiment; user A do caller and utilize virtual-number that the II of non-attribution operator distributes realize with the II of operator in the call of user B; even if the I of operator that user belongs to does not provide virtual-number service, user's its true number in caller call still can be protected and do not revealed.
